Seat and Chair: The Cockpit Foundation
Why the chair is your primary control interface
In cars, the driver is fixed relative to controls; in gaming, the chair becomes that fixed reference. A wrong seat height changes wrist angles, neck tilt and blood flow. Focus on base geometry first: seat height, back angle and lumbar placement.
Step-by-step chair tuning
1) Set seat height so your feet rest flat on the floor and knees are at 90. 2) Adjust lumbar support to fill the small of your back without pushing you forward. 3) Armrest height should keep shoulders relaxed, elbows near 90. Desk, Monitor and Sightlines: Establishing the Visual Axis
Monitor placement for reaction time and eye comfort
Eye level should align with the top third of the screen, such that you look slightly downward at the center. For single-monitor setups, place the screen 45-75cm from your eyes depending on panel size. For multi-monitor arrays, arc them to match your natural head turn and minimise extreme neck rotation.
Desk height and keyboard geometry
Standard desk height (73 cm) suits many but not all. Use a keyboard tray or adjustable desk to keep wrists neutral. Aim for a 90 elbow angle when hands rest on the keyboard. Adjustable sit-stand desks borrow from vehicle adjustability — vary posture across sessions for circulation and focus.
Mounts, arms and repeatability
Gas-spring monitor arms let you lock in the perfect placement, similar to setting a racing seat position. For streamers who switch tasks, create profiles and mark positions. Cable Management, Power and Network Reliability
Power delivery and surge protection
Use a quality surge protector and UPS for critical devices (PC, modem, router). A UPS provides graceful shutdown during outages — essential for preserving SSD state and ensuring a clean restart for competitive matches.
Smart cable routing
Bundle, label and route cables away from foot zones. Velcro straps and under-desk trays keep the floor clear and reduce accidental unplugging. Motorsports pit crews practice tidy cabling for reliability; learn from that discipline when planning your layout.

Maintenance, Upgrades and De-risking Your Setup
Routine checks
Monthly: clean filters, tighten mounts, test UPS. Quarterly: recalibrate monitors, refresh thermal paste if you run heavy loads. Preventative maintenance reduces failure during critical matches.

Quick-Start Checklist & Troubleshooting
One-hour optimization plan
00:00-10:00 — Adjust chair and monitor. 10:00-20:00 — Route cables and label. 20:00-35:00 — Set audio and lighting. 35:00-50:00 — Configure network and power. 50:00-60:00 — Run a short warm-up session and note discomforts.
Common problems and fixes

When to call a professional
If you have persistent pain despite ergonomics changes, consult a physiotherapist. For electrical issues or complex network wiring, engage certified technicians who can ensure safety and reliability.

FAQ: Common ergonomic and setup questions
Q1: How high should my monitor be?
A: Top third at eye level with your head neutral. Slight downward gaze to the centre reduces eye strain.
Q2: Is a gaming chair worth it?
A: Yes, if it provides adjustable lumbar support and armrests. Comfort reduces micro-movements and fatigue.
Q3: Wired or wireless mouse for competitive play?
A: Wired offers consistent latency; modern wireless tech is close but wired is still preferred for ultra-competitive environments.
Q4: How often should I take breaks?
A: Micro-breaks every 20-30 minutes with a longer break every 60-90 minutes. Move, stretch and hydrate.
Q5: My room gets hot — how do I cool it without noise?
A: Improve ventilation, use a low-RPM fan for airflow across your body, and ensure PC fans are clean and properly configured for low-noise curves.
